    Fabrics (suitable for a soft toy)

    Woven Fabrics—no stretch, very strong

    Cotton corduroy -Pile weave

    Cotton Needle cord –Pile weave

    Polyester Satin -Satin Weave

    100% cotton—plain weave

    Knitted Fabrics—stretchy

    Polyester fleece (Can be recycled from

    plastic bottles)

    Cotton Jersey—single and double

    Dimple Fleece

    Faux fur

    Cotton towelling knit

    Bonded Fabrics—good for decoration or

    adding to strengthen

    Wool Felt

    Wadding—for quilts

    Interfacing

    Bond-a-web

    Components—anything that is used in the making apart from the fabric. Stuffing

    Buttons

    Thread

    Beads

    Bells

    Squeakers

    Crinkly paper

    Elastic

    Lights

    Fastenings Buckle

    Drawstring

    Ribbon

    Press studs

    Hooks and eyes

    Zips

    Cord

    Lace

    Eyelets

    Velcro

    Key Terms

    Lay plan (cutting out) - an arrangement of the pattern

    pieces on the fabric to ensure the best use of material.

    Tolerance Level– the small amount of variance on any

    process in manufacturing.

    Toile/porotype a– a model in paper or cheap fabric.

    Basic block—a card template formed from a set of

    measurements which are the starting point for producing

    a pattern or item of clothing.

    Manipulate—a way of handling flat fabric in order to

    change it to a shaped product.

    Modelling—the developing and trying out design ideas

    to see what working, usually done by creating a model.
